Types of Skylights Explained

Natural light can transform a space, and selecting the right type of skylight is essential for achieving the desired effect. There are numerous types of skylights to consider, each crafted for particular functions and visual appeal. Fixed skylights provide a stationary source of light, ideal for areas where ventilation is unnecessary. Ventilated skylights, alternatively, can be opened to admit fresh air, making them well-suited for use in kitchens and bathrooms. Tubular skylights guide natural light through reflective tubes, perfect for smaller spaces. Finally, dome skylights offer a unique design and are often utilized in commercial settings. Knowing these options assists in identifying which skylight best suits the particular needs and character of a space.

Optimal Installation Spots

Skylight placement plays an essential role in optimizing their advantages and improving the overall atmosphere of a space. Prime locations encompass spaces that benefit from natural light, such as kitchens, living rooms, and bathrooms. South-facing skylights are ideal for harvesting sunlight across the entire day, while north-facing choices offer uniform, soft light with no harsh glare. Additionally, east-facing skylights allow for morning light, promoting a warm start to the day, whereas west-facing installations capture afternoon sun, ideal for evening relaxation. In rooms featuring high ceilings, positioning skylights near the peak can produce a striking effect and enhance airflow. At the end of the day, the decision on skylight type and positioning should match the particular lighting demands and architectural design of the space.

Energy Efficient Choices

Energy efficiency is a critical consideration when evaluating skylight options, as it significantly affects both utility costs and environmental sustainability. When considering available options, factors such as glazing type, frame materials, and insulation properties deserve careful attention. Dual or triple-pane glazing delivers outstanding insulation performance, minimizing heat loss during winter and heat gain in summer. Low-emissivity (Low-E) coatings additionally improve thermal performance by reflecting infrared light while allowing visible light to pass through. Additionally, skylights with high-performance frames, such as fiberglass or vinyl, effectively reduce thermal bridging. Correct installation is critical to eliminate air infiltration, maintaining peak functionality. Selecting ENERGY STAR-certified skylights can significantly reduce utility costs while supporting a greener household.

Skylight Materials Worth Knowing About

When evaluating skylights, the choice of materials serves a vital role in their durability and effectiveness. Widely used materials consist of glass, acrylic, and polycarbonate, with each offering its own set of advantages. Glass is often favored for its durability and resistance to UV rays but may prove to be heavier and pricier. It also provides excellent clarity and thermal insulation when double or triple-glazed.

Acrylic, being lightweight and more impact-resistant, is a popular choice for those seeking cost-effectiveness. However, it may scratch more easily and can be less effective at insulating than glass.

Polycarbonate represents another excellent choice, celebrated for its exceptional impact resistance and energy-saving properties. This material is also capable of offering UV protection, making it an ideal choice for a wide range of climate conditions.

Ultimately, selecting the appropriate skylight materials should be guided by the specific needs of the space, taking into account aesthetics, functionality, and budget.

Boosting Energy Efficiency With Skylights: Tips and Tricks

Skylights can significantly improve energy efficiency in a home, especially when strategically placed and properly installed. For maximum benefit, homeowners ought to think about skylight placement and direction; south-facing skylights take in generous amounts of sunlight, while north-facing installations offer uniform, gentle illumination without producing excessive warmth. Incorporating low-emissivity (Low-E) glass effectively limits heat transmission, maintaining cooler indoor temperatures in summer and warmer conditions in winter.

Moreover, integrating window coverings can further balance light and temperature, providing versatile energy management. Sufficient insulation around the frame of the skylight is essential to eliminate air infiltration, which can lead to energy loss. Additionally, selecting energy-efficient options that meet ENERGY STAR® standards can markedly decrease heating and cooling costs.

Routine upkeep, which includes inspecting and cleaning seals, secures top performance with continued use. By following these tips, skylights can function as a valuable asset in achieving greater energy efficiency in all types of spaces.

Do Skylights Work for Every Type of Roof?

Skylights are not suitable for all types of roofs. Factors such as roof pitch, material, and structural integrity determine their installation. Conducting a proper assessment ensures maximum performance and reduces the risk of leaks or structural concerns in the long run.

What Care Do Skylights Need Throughout Their Lifespan?

Skylights need consistent care, including cleaning the glass, examining seals to detect leaks, and evaluating the flashing condition. Occasionally, homeowners should assess the surrounding roof condition to maintain appropriate drainage and prevent water damage over time.
